Transaction 81f7923e020b5a96f724a19f94c607ecc321152a6fce6672c6cf37d1664394a7
1 Input
2 Outputs
- 81f7923e020b5a96f724a19f94c607ecc321152a6fce6672c6cf37d1664394a7:0
- 81f7923e020b5a96f724a19f94c607ecc321152a6fce6672c6cf37d1664394a7:1
value 14160458
address 19FaExsSh3pYgSR4zswKyhkvBitfTPZffD
value 1812058
address 1BWkdxtYZNZhbD7LdqMPLzSPmEtovXCmQu